http://www.pearce-services.com. Your Impact: The Telecommunications
Central Office Lead Installer - Level IV will provide detailed
installation, re- configuration/integration, removal, and
maintenance of Carrier Central Office equipment which includes
Transmission, Power, Infrastructure and Fiber systems with minimum
supervision. This role will require supervision of assigned crew
members and their performance. Core Responsibilities: Must have
mastered all installation skills per Telco Standard TP76300 and be
able to perform all the duties of the Installer Level 4 with a high
degree of competence and accuracy as a Working Lead with assigned
team members . Mastered comprehensive equipment installation skills
on a wide variety of installations and systems including AC/DC
Power systems, low/high-density fiber systems, Central Office
Infrastructure, and supervisory /alarm systems. Installation
knowledge and experience with transport equipment including Ciena,
Fujitsu, Cisco, Nortel, Nokia, DELL, Juniper, etc. Deep
understanding of fiber installation standards and procedures. Prior
experience successfully leading installation projects. Ability to
read and follow Method of Procedures, order specifications, floor
plans, equipment, and wiring documentation. Ability to interface
with customers, vendors, and other company employees in the
completion of assigned projects. Turn up and Integration system
testing skills may be required. Ability to supervise lower-level
Installers/Technicians in basic installation and testing
requirements. Elevated level of understanding of all company
policies and practices, safety procedures, paperwork, and
administrative requirements. Will review subordinate's time and
expense documentation for accuracy and completeness. Comply with
system update requirements of all company/customer installation
documents. Read, understand, and apply job/equipment
specifications, installation documents, schematics, and test
records Demonstrated proficiency in generating MOP's, High-risk
activity reports, work schedules, test records, and project
completion reports. Perform in-process and final quality audits to
ensure all items meet or exceed industry and/or customer standards.
Be capable of performing the following work operations/job
activities without supervision or direction: Physically place,
remove, or modify working and non-working equipment. Install Cable
trays and/or racking superstructure from drawings and Engineering
documents, installation of a variety of Telecom equipment, cabinets
and frames, data servers, switches, routers, repeaters, bridges,
gateways, multiplexers, transceivers, firewalls, installation of DC
Power Systems, BDFBs and fuse panels with associated cabling.
Identify, label, measure, terminate and physically route cables
that supply AC and/or DC power or transmit data in various
technical spaces. Perform system power up as well as other
integration activities; Perform daily quality validation on
in-process and completed work. Perform other duties as requested.
Specific duties may vary or evolve over time based on business and
client needs. Core Experience: Minimum 8 years installation
